  • Sit comfortably in a chair with your back supported and both feet flat on the floor.
  • Keep your knees bent at 90 degrees and thigh relaxed.
  • Gently point your toes downward, pressing the ball of your foot away from you (plantarflexion).
  • Move slowly and only through your available, pain-free range.
  • Return your foot to the neutral starting position with control.
  • Complete repetitions as prescribed by your physiotherapist.
